Sympathy Card

Unfortunately I had to make a sympathy card
 
block stamping technique with distress inks on white card
the edges of the panel are distressed with various distress ink
stamped flowers highlighted with Stickles
the panel is mounted on a small A7 card 
stamped sentiment and a small half pearl as embellishment

stamps: Darkroom Door, Prickley Pear
inks: distress (burlap, tea-dye, walnut stain), archival ink (coffee)
Stickles: cinnamon
